  2. List of IndiGo destinations. As of July 2024, IndiGo flies to a total of 121 short-haul destinations, including 88 domestic destinations within India and 33 international destinations (30 active) within the extended neighbourhood in Asia, Africa and Europe.

  5. Aug 4, 2023 · By both numbers of passengers carried and fleet size, IndiGo is India’s largest airline. First commencing operations on August 4th, 2006, the low-cost carrier grew steadily ever since, becoming one of the most preferred airlines in the region, connecting upwards of 75 Indian cities and 25 international destinations.

  9. Dec 18, 2023 · After ferrying 100 million passengers in 2023, India’s largest airline IndiGo has joined a select group of carriers globally. Only a handful of airlines in the world have carried over 100 million passengers in a calendar year, and IndiGo is the first Indian airline to do so.
